Baked rolls with ground beef and Emmentaler
Time
Preparation time: 20 min.
Cooking or baking time: 15 min.
Total preparation time: 35 min.
The perfect snack for the next party or a cozy evening on the TV: These crispy buns with ground beef and melted Emmentaler cheese are a poem.
ingredients
For about 30 half rolls:
- 1000 g of beef (has more taste)
- 1 onion
- 1 teaspoon tomato paste
- 1 tsp mustard
- 20 g of salt
- 2 g pepper, black (fresh from the mill)
- 100 g 8 herb mix (TK)
- 100 g garlic (TK)
- 400 g of sour cream
- 400 ml of cream
- 600 g Emmentaler (strong in the taste)
- Parsley, fresh
- 15 bread rolls
preparation
Tip: Produce the mass one day before, so that the ingredients become more intense in the taste.
- Roast the minced meat without any ingredients in a little rapeseed oil. (Salt would also bind water.) Do not fry too vigorously, otherwise it will be too dry. (The mass will be baked later.)
- Dice the onion, add tomato paste, mustard, salt and pepper and mix in a bowl. Add the mass to the minced meat, mix and after 2 minutes put everything in a bowl.
- The herbs and who likes it, the garlic, under the mass lift.
- Add the cream and sour cream and mix.
- Add the grated cheese and mix well, so that a relatively firm, yet homogeneous mass arises.
- This finished mass, depending on your preference on the halved rolls.
- Place at 150 degrees in the preheated oven on the baking tray. (Baking paper does not have to).
- Bake the bread in the oven until the cheese has reached an appealing color. (15 minutes).
- Finally, sprinkle with the fresh parsley.
